Should I interline my curtains?
It depends on the look you are after, but the majority of the time we would recommend this option as not
only does it give a more opulent and cosy feel to the window it can also help to insulate it from the cold and
noise.

What is the “heading” on a curtain?
The heading is the type/style of pleating used on the top of the curtain to gather the fabric up. There are
many types, French, Pencil Pleat, Rufflette, Wave and Goblet to name just a few. Some of the Headings
utilise a tape to get the effect desired (Pencil Pleat or Wave) while others are pleated by hand (Goblet and
French Heading).

What is the best fabric to use?
Simply put there isn’t one. It all comes down to personal choice and style. The only recommendation we
would make is that not to use silk on any windows that receive a lot of sunlight as the silk will degrade very
fast. We would also recommend the same for any fabrics with strong colour as sustained exposure to light
will bleach the colour out.
